its called bb code and is a standard on a lot of the forums and provides a subset of the controls available in HTML. Also on forums, plain html tags are often disabled deliberately and you are forced to use bbcode, which is good as it means that the server converts the code to HTML for you and stops a lot of the naughty behaviour that you could otherwise do with html
